Is cytoplasm a compound?

No, cytoplasm is not a compound. Cytoplasm is a jelly-like substance that fills and surrounds the organelles within a cell. It is mainly composed of water, salts, and organic molecules like proteins and carbohydrates.


What does the cytoplasm act like?

The cytoplasm acts like a cell's "soup" or "gel," filling the space inside the cell and providing a medium for cellular activities to take place. It contains various organelles, proteins, and molecules that are essential for the cell's function and metabolism. Additionally, the cytoplasm helps support the shape of the cell and facilitates the movement of materials within the cell.

What is the gel like substance inside a cell?

The gel-like substance inside a cell is called cytoplasm. It contains various organelles, proteins, and nutrients essential for the cell's functions. Cytoplasm helps to support and protect the cell's internal structures.
